The Brazil Roof Insulation Market was estimated at USD 100 Million in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 119 Million by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 2.5% from 2026 to 2032. This growth trajectory is primarily driven by the increasing emphasis on energy efficiency and sustainable building practices, which are becoming essential in the Brazilian construction sector. With varying climatic conditions across the country, the importance of effective roof insulation in enhancing indoor comfort and reducing energy costs cannot be overstated.
The Brazil roof insulation market has shown notable fluctuations in recent years, starting with a decline of 1.2% in 2021, largely attributed to pandemic-related supply chain disruptions and reduced construction activities. However, 2022 marked a rebound with a robust growth of 5.5%, fueled by increased consumer demand for energy efficiency and the government's push for sustainable building practices. Moving into 2023 and 2024, growth stabilized at 3.9% and 3.8%, respectively, as investments in infrastructure and construction resumed. Continued emphasis on energy transition and green technologies is anticipated to sustain growth, with projections of 4.3% in 2025, before gradually moderating to around 2.6% by 2032, reflecting a maturing market phase.

Despite the positive growth outlook, the Brazil Roof Insulation Market faces significant restraints. A primary barrier is the prevalent lack of awareness regarding the advantages of roof insulation among consumers and builders alike. Many potential buyers do not fully comprehend how effective insulation can lead to substantial energy savings and increased comfort in residential and commercial buildings. Furthermore, misconceptions about costs associated with insulation can deter investment, as prospective clients often underestimate the long-term financial benefits that effective insulation solutions provide.

The Brazilian government is actively promoting initiatives aimed at enhancing energy efficiency in buildings. These include regulations that mandate minimum insulation standards and encourage the use of materials with high thermal resistance. Financial incentives, such as tax credits for energy-efficient retrofits, are also being considered to stimulate market growth. Such policies are crucial for supporting the transition to sustainable building practices, ultimately contributing to Brazil's broader environmental goals.

Export potential enables firms to identify high-growth global markets with greater confidence by combining advanced trade intelligence with a structured quantitative methodology. The framework analyzes emerging demand trends and country-level import patterns while integrating macroeconomic and trade datasets such as GDP and population forecasts, bilateral import–export flows, tariff structures, elasticity differentials between developed and developing economies, geographic distance, and import demand projections. Using weighted trade values from 2020–2024 as the base period to project country-to-country export potential for 2030, these inputs are operationalized through calculated drivers such as gravity model parameters, tariff impact factors, and projected GDP per-capita growth. Through an analysis of hidden potentials, demand hotspots, and market conditions that are most favorable to success, this method enables firms to focus on target countries, maximize returns, and global expansion with data, backed by accuracy.
By factoring in the projected importer demand gap that is currently unmet and could be potential opportunity, it identifies the potential for the Exporter (Country) among 190 countries, against the general trade analysis, which identifies the biggest importer or exporter.
